LOGAN WEBB (DK: $9500, FD: $9900)

We could call this the Sunday Sleeper, because I doubt Webb is going to garner much ownership.  It’s one of the outdoor/hot games, and that’s a viable issue but his change up has been better of late and the Giants will lean on their real Ace to avoid the sweep.

PAUL SKENES (DK: $10k, FD: $10.4k)

I personally have downgraded Skenes on the simple fact that the weather could become an issue and that’s even if they delay and he just sits around twiddling his thumbs all day long.  Even with the downgrade though, he is still in the top 3 overall simply because Tampa Bay’s too damn swing happy to not expect him to push 7-8 strikeouts.

AARON CIVALE (DK: $6800, FD: $7800)

Similar rain concerns here as Skenes, but equal upside as the Pirates just do not have big game ability overall.  In the cheap range, Civale is the best SP2 option.

MAX FRIED (DK: $9500, FD: $10.1k)

No Stanton does help limit the risk on Fried, but also kills a possible early strikeout.  Fried’s outing today is entirely based on how he pitches Soto early, if Soto gets on, Judge will double him home.  If Fried beats Soto, then Judge will likely get pitched around.  I have confidence in my guy Fried to win.

CHICAGO WHITE SOX

Benintendi, Jimenez, Sheets, DeJong

Oh, the range of outcomes on this one are quite something.  Reese Olson is gonna be a heavy heavy chalk option and when he is off (which he has been in home starts of late) he’s not missing a single bat and giving up lots of hits.  There are many bad feelings in this world, but waking up and looking at the slate and immediately having your eyes & gut gravitate towards a Paul DeJong home run is up there as one of the most empty feelings.  It’s just so obvious it’s gonna happen.  The wind, the weather, the recent struggles of Olson and hopefully a heavy ownership on him is putting the White Sox on our Sunday agenda.
